Skip to content

Infrastructure for slurm on GCP to provide compute for Bravo data prep

Notifications You must be signed in to change notification settings

statgen/terraform-bravo-slurm

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

36 Commits
 
 
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

GCP Data Pipeline Compute Infrastructure

Compute instances for SLURM cluster to run BRAVO Data Prep

TODO

Try to use debian image instead of centos7:

projects/schedmd-slurm-public/global/images/family/schedmd-slurm-21-08-6-debian-10 

Notes

  • A GCP bucket for results needs to be extant prior to provisioning VMs

To have OS Login manage ancillary groups for OS Login users requires Cloud Identity Groups. However, these groups are managed at the organization level.

  • Cloud Identity Groups API must be enabled for project
  • POSIX Group for slurm users must be created via Cloud Identity Group API
  • This is unavaiable at the project level. Need to find a different solution to mapping OS Login users to a group on all nodes.

About

Infrastructure for slurm on GCP to provide compute for Bravo data prep

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published